China's summer grain harvest topped 150 million tonnes for the first time this year, official data showed Friday.
Output reached 150.75 million tonnes, up 0.7%, or 1 million tonnes from 2025, according to the National Bureau of Statistics.
Sown area held steady at 26.53 million hectares, down just 0.2%. Wheat accounted for more than 23 million hectares, down 0.3% year on year.
